Year 8 Technology Spaghetti Bridge Unit

Task 1

Research the many different styles and types of Bridges.
Record your findings and make note of the websites that you visit.

Task 2

Research existing, demolished or fallen bridges, famous and historical Bridges all around the world.
Record the following information:
type of Bridge
Bridge designer/engineer
engineering company that built the Bridge
where the Bridge is located; town, country, river
what the Bridge is used for
the name of the Bridge
what the Bridge is predominately made of
Record each website that you found information on.

Task 3

Design and construct a bridge made of spaghetti to hold the most weight.
Step 1    Construct several prototype Bridges using the materials supplied.
Skewers, PVC welding rod, toothpicks, straightened wire, cane, rubber bands and hot glue guns.
Step 2    Use the Spaghetti Bridge Program on the school's intranet to design a bridge.
Take screen dumps of each design (before and after testing) and paste them in a word document saved in your home drive.
Step 3    Make a prototype of your final design choice and test it using weights.
Step 4    Record your progress - make sure that you write everything down, such as:
what went wrong
did you change your ideas as you were constructing the prototype
what did you do
what did you find difficult
what was the best part about the design and testing of your bridge
how could the bridge be improved
Step 5    Make your final design to the set parameters.
Step 6    Your Bridge will be tested on open day in May 2005.
